The posted coordinates are not where the cache is. They will lead you only to a nearby intersection. You will need to solve a 2 stage puzzle to discover the true coordinates. The cache is located in rough and thorny terrain. Boots are a good idea. Patience also necessary. This should NOT be a walk in the park.

This cache is dedicated to my dear friend (SauliH) and his beautiful daughter (Princess Annika). In mid March of 2009 my wife, two boys and I visited glorious Coon Rapids, Minnesota from Sacramento, California, which is becoming a yearly family tradition for us :-) With me I brought my trusty GPS unit and my love for geocaching, which I had discovered only a few months before the trip. Hours after discussing the sport/hobby with my good friend, HE WAS HOOKED and all ready plotting where we would start our searching! We spent the next 6 days tracking through swamps at 3 am with flashlights in search of FTFs and staying up in the wee hours of the night solving evil puzzle caches. It was an amazing and adventurous time that I will never forget. In the time of the visit we logged 42 new finds as a team including 1 FTF. Princess Annika was along for many of them and , as we discovered quickly, she has a keen eye for spotting caches that us clumsy adults seem to overlook. I am so glad that I could bring this hobby to these two and that they will be sharing these kinds of experiences with each other for many years to come! This cache is dedicated to them. It is a mystery cache as you know and there are two parts to it. These two tasks that you must complete were modeled after two mystery caches in the area that SauliH and I successfully solved while I was there. The puzzles of this cache were created by me (frutcheyclan) and the hide location was scouted and selected by SauliH. Gotta love teamwork! Happy Hunting...
